Understanding the Core Mechanics of the Aviator Game

The fundamental premise of the aviator game is remarkably straightforward. A virtual airplane takes off, and with each passing second, a multiplier increases. Players place bets before each round, and the goal is to cash out before the airplane crashes. The longer the airplane flies, the higher the multiplier, and thus, the greater the potential payout. However, the moment the airplane disappears from the screen, all remaining bets are lost. This element of unpredictability is central to the game’s appeal and introduces a significant element of risk.

The random number generator (RNG) is the heart of the aviator game, ensuring fairness and impartiality in determining the crash point. Understanding that each round is independent of the last is crucial – past results have no bearing on the outcome of future flights. Different online platforms may offer slight variations in the game’s interface and features, but the underlying mechanics generally remain consistent.

The betting interface typically allows players to place single or multiple bets simultaneously, enabling diversification of risk. A key feature often available is the ‘Auto Cashout’ option, allowing players to set a desired multiplier at which their bet will automatically be cashed out, relieving the pressure of manual timing. This feature, when used strategically, can greatly enhance a player’s chances of securing a profit.

The Martingale System: A Closer Look

The Martingale system, as mentioned, involves doubling your bet after each loss. The theory is that eventually, you’ll win, and this single win will recover all previous losses plus a small profit equal to your initial bet. While mathematically sound in theory, the practicality of this strategy in the aviator game is often questionable. The game’s inherent randomness and the possibility of prolonged losing streaks can quickly overwhelm even a substantial bankroll. Furthermore, many platforms impose betting limits, which can prevent you from doubling your bet indefinitely.

Consider a scenario where you start with a $1 bet, and experience five consecutive losses. Your bets would escalate to $2, $4, $8, and finally $16. A sixth loss would require a $32 bet, and so on. It’s easy to see how quickly the bet size can become unsustainable, potentially leading to a significant financial loss. It’s also important to recognize that even with a large bankroll, the probability of encountering a long losing streak always exists.

Therefore, while the Martingale system can appear attractive on the surface, it should be approached with extreme caution and a thorough understanding of its inherent risks. It’s not a magic bullet and shouldn’t be relied upon as a guaranteed path to profits in the aviator game.

The Importance of Bankroll Management

Effective bankroll management is absolutely crucial for success in the aviator game. Before you begin playing, determine a specific amount of money that you’re comfortable risking – and absolutely do not exceed that limit. Divide your bankroll into smaller betting units, perhaps representing 1% or 2% of your total funds per bet. This approach helps to minimize the impact of potential losses and extends your playtime.

Establishing ‘stop-loss’ and ‘take-profit’ limits is also essential. A stop-loss limit defines the maximum amount you’re willing to lose in a single session, while a take-profit limit sets a goal for how much you want to win. Once you reach either of these limits, refrain from continuing to play – avoid the temptation to chase losses or give back your winnings.

Remember that playing the aviator game should be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a guaranteed source of income. Approaching it with a responsible mindset and managing your bankroll effectively are critical for enjoying the experience without suffering significant financial setbacks.
